Latvia - Hospital Average Length of Stay for Intracranial Injury
Since 2014, Latvia Hospital Average Length of Stay for Intracranial Injury was up 2.6% year on year. At 7.4 Days in 2019, the country was ranked number 18 among other countries in Hospital Average Length of Stay for Intracranial Injury. Latvia is overtaken by Turkey, which was ranked number 17 with 7.5 Days and is followed by Finland with 7.3 Days. South Korea topped the ranking with 23.4 Days in 2019, that is -3.3% versus 2018. United Kingdom, Portugal and Canada resp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Australia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+8.1% per year, while Finland recorded the worst performance at -9.2% per year.
